The Model 4500 is designed to down-convert a 950 – 1525 MHz frequency band to a 52 – 88 MHz IF signal.
- Full agility on 1 MHz steps across the full 575 MHz band
- Switchable between Ku-band (non-inverted) and C-band (inverted)

Specifications |
|
Input Frequency | 950 to 1525 MHz |
Output Frequency | 52 to 88 MHz |
Output Bandwidth | 36 MHz |
Spectrum | Inverted or non-inverted |
Frequency Tuning | 1 MHz steps |
Input Impedance | 75 ohm |
Output Impedance | 50 ohm |
Input Level | -40 to -75 dBm |
Output Leve | -15 to -45 dBm(Max. Gain) |
Gain Control | > 25 db adjustment range |
Level stability | ±1.5 dB typical, ±3.0 dB max (in any 36 MHz band) |
L.O. Reference | 10 MHZ internal |
Frequency stability | 1.0 ppm |
Phase Noise | >75dB/Hz, 1 kHz from carrier |
Noise Figure | <14dB |
Input Connector | F – Female, 75 ohm |
Output Connector | BNC – Female, 50 ohm |
Optional DC Power | Contact factory for availability |
LNB Power | +22 VDC, jumper in/out |
Prime Input Power | 90 – 260 VAC, 47 – 63 Hz Auto-sensing, 45 Watts Max |
Dimensions | 1 RU, 19″ x 16″ x 1.75″ |
Alarm output | Form-C relay |
Operating Temperature | -10º to +50º C |
Monitor and Control | |
Connector | DB-9, Female |
Interface | RS-232 or RS-485 (4-wire) |
Address Selection | Soft addressing, front panel selectable |
